Washington (CNN)Conservative Rep. Marjorie Taylor Greene is launching a new "America First" caucus, her office confirmed Friday, bringing together a group of far-right lawmakers known for their controversial rhetoric. 

Punchbowl News obtained a flier promoting the new caucus, which calls for a "common respect for uniquely Anglo-Saxon political traditions" and pushes a series of conspiracy theories about election integrity. The flier also outlined a nativist argument warning that "mass immigration" poses a threat to "the long-term existential future of America as a unique country with a unique culture and a unique identity."
A spokesperson for Greene, Nick Dyer, complained about the initial draft of the flier being leaked but confirmed to CNN in a statement that plans were in the works to form the group, which will be, "announced to the public very soon."
Embattled GOP Rep. Matt Gaetz of Florida, who is under federal investigation over allegations involving sex trafficking and prostitution, tweeted Friday, "I'm proud to join @mtgreenee in the #AmericaFirst Caucus. We will end wars, stop illegal immigration & promote trade that is fair to American workers. This is just a hit piece from the America Last crowd in Big Media, Big Tech & Big Government."

(CNN)Conservative Rep. Marjorie Taylor Greeneis scrapping the planned launch of her "America First" caucus after receiving blowback from leaders in her own party, despite confirming through a spokesperson on Friday that the caucus would launch.

Nick Dyer, Greene's spokesperson, told CNN in an email on Saturday afternoon the Georgia Republican is not "launching anything." 
"The Congresswoman wants to make clear that she is not launching anything. This was an early planning proposal and nothing was agreed to or approved," he said in an email to CNNreferring to a flier promoting the caucus, obtained by Punchbowl News, that used inflammatory rhetoric.

Washington (CNN)Rep. Marjorie Taylor Greene on Monday apologized for her "offensive" comments comparing Capitol Hill mask-wearing rules to the Holocaust after visiting the US Holocaust Memorial Museum in Washington. 

"There are words that I have said, remarks that I've made that I know are offensive, and for that I'd like to apologize," the Georgia Republican said Monday, adding that she had taken a lesson from her father, who died in April, about owning up to mistakes. 
"So I should own it," she said. "I made a mistake."
The apology -- a dramatic shift in tone that comes in the face of a censure resolution in the House -- was offered weeks after Greene compared House Speaker Nancy Pelosi's decision to continue requiring members of the House to wear masks on the chamber floor as a Covid-19 precaution to steps the Nazis took to control the Jewish population during the Holocaust.
 
 
"You know, we can look back at a time in history where people were told to wear a gold star, and they were definitely treated like second-class citizens, so much so that they were put in trains and taken to gas chambers in Nazi Germany," Greene had said during a May interview on a conservative podcast. "And this is exactly the type of abuse that Nancy Pelosi is talking about."
